I am hoping for a way to search for text or a word within the comments or notes form-fields. Of course good ole DOS cntl-F does not work. Read user's manual, explored "filters", and used various Log4OMver2 utilities. I can search for almost everything but text.

Besides downloading my log as csv or other file and then searching ... is there a way to "word search" or make comment and notes searchable?

I understand if this is not a greatly in demand or needed feature and not worthy as a tool ... I occasionally have the desire to find stuff within my previous QSO loggings.

Let's find all QSOs where the comment field contains "keyword":
Utilities | QSO Manager | Filters | Use Params | Comment LIKE keyword |
Add parameter by clicking the "+" button.

Query will be translated to: log.comment like %keyword%
% is the SQL wildcard for zero or more characters, like * in Windows.
Close Filters window, which will refresh the QSO list.
